The size of Tewantin is approximately 26.2 square kilometres. There are 28 parks, covering nearly 114.6% of the total area. The population of Tewantin in 2016 was 10920 people. By 2021 the population was 11164 showing a population growth of 2.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tewantin is 60-69 years. Households in Tewantin are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tewantin work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 69.30% of the homes in Tewantin were owner-occupied compared with 65.80% in 2016.
Tewantin has 5,515 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Tewantin have seen a 62.75%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 52.47% increase. As at 30 June 2026:
